Company Overview
- Instrumental was founded by ex-Apple product design engineers Anna-Katrina Shedletsky and Samuel Weiss with a mission to eliminate $8T in electronic manufacturing waste. It was founded in 2015, and is headquartered in Palo Alto, California, USA, with a workforce of 51-200 employees. Its website is http://www.instrumental.com.
